Sep. 2005Plymouth, England, United KingdomWelcome to Azza's Gallery: Art is You, and You are Art Art has always been my passion. Even though I had to put it aside to pursue my Fashion Design degree at Esmod Dubai, creativity never truly left me. Now, with graduation behind me, I'm constantly itching to create, squeezing in sketching sessions whenever I can find time. The skills I've honed over the years – in art, curation, workshops across different schools, and mural projects – are all fueling the growth of Azza's Gallery. My dream is to one day open a physical space, not just to support myself as an artist, but to empower the next generation and share my knowledge. This dedication to fostering creativity extends far beyond the canvas. Take my curated exhibition, "Sudan: Past, Present, and Future." It wasn't just an art show; it was a full sensory experience. Photos, videos, artworks, and music were paired with authentic Sudanese snacks and books, creating a powerful connection for visitors. For me, art is a bridge – a tool to educate, advocate, and connect communities. As a Black, Muslim, female, Sudanese artist, I represent the power of diversity. My mission is to inspire the next generation, showcasing the richness multicultural perspectives bring to art. My 2021 project, "Soul-ection," is a prime example. This collection of 32 artworks honored legendary Sudanese musicians, displayed across Plymouth and even gracing national billboards during Black History Month. Inspired by the soul music of the 60s-80s, "Soul-ection" captured the essence of artistic freedom on canvas, a vibrant testament to a bygone era.
